Gradually Increasing Activity Lessens the Chance of Overuse Injuries: VA Podiatrist
 
According to Katie Evans, DPM, "A long hike in the spring or early summer after a fairly sedentary season can easily lead to foot pain. Increasing walking or jogging distance greater than 50 percent of your norm can lead to foot pain. The general rule to follow for increasing an activity such as jogging is no more than 10 percent per week. Ten percent doesn’t seem like much but it will keep us out of trouble."
 
Dr. Katie Evans
 
"We’ve seen so many people worsen a particular foot condition by continuing a workout routine in spite of foot pain. Continuing a jogging routine or exercise class while experiencing Achilles tendinitis or plantar fasciitis can make the condition worse. At the least, the chance of improving isn’t great while being this active. The same applies to your entire lower extremity. If something starts to hurt, back off for at least a week to see if it passes," says Dr. Evans.

PRACTICE MANAGEMENT TIP OF THE DAY
Common Pitfalls in a Doctor's First Year in Practice
 
Congratulations for making it through medical school and residency, and even perhaps a fellowship, and now you are ready for your first or second job out of school. Here are some areas that trip up new doctors the most.
 
1. Contracts - Negotiate them, find out what you are worth, and know how to slow things down and advocate for yourself well. Understand the expectations. Is the compensation and bonus structure easy to understand? Are you supposed to be on call nights and weekends? See patients 34 hours per week in the office? Have certain productivity expectations? Do you have sufficient paid time off (PTO) and continuing medical education (CME) reimbursement? Fully understand what’s expected and see if it’s reasonable or something you need to negotiate.
 
And find a back door OUT. This will likely not be the job for your entire life, so find a way that you can exit this agreement with a certain notice period – like 90 days, without any strings attached. Then walk through in your mind what would happen if you leave. Is there a tail policy you have to pay? A penalty? A non-compete clause? Think through all these before you sign.

CODINGLINE CORNER
Query: Treating A Ganglion Cyst
 
A new patient comes in to the clinic with a right foot pain and soft tissue mass. I felt a soft tissue mass not unlike a ganglion cyst. An MRI had been performed and it was not conclusive as to the nature of the mass. We had a long conversation about options, including excisional biopsy. The patient elected to have the mass aspirated which I performed in the clinic at the same visit. It produced a gel-like substance characteristic of a ganglion cyst. I would like to bill an E/M code and CPT 20612 for the procedure. Any thoughts on billing both for the procedure and the E/M in this scenario?
 
Pennsylvania Codingline Member
 
Response: A patient presents either as a new patient or with a new problem. You evaluated the patient/problem and discussed etiology of the problem and treatment options and devised a treatment plan. You evaluated and managed the problem-hence an E/M is warranted. The level of service is based on your documentation (problems reviewed, data reviewed, and medical complexity), not just on the diagnosis itself.
 
One argument that sometimes insurance companies put forth is that on some referrals, the diagnosis has already been made and hence no E/M is allowed when a procedure is also performed on the same day. That may be true in some instances, but in your case, the diagnosis is not clear even with an MRI. Make sure you document that as well. I would bill CPT 9920X-25 which allows you to be paid for both the E/M and the procedure CPT 20612.

I would like to relate my personal, anecdotal experience with "therapeutic injections of dextrose" aka prolotherapy. A few years ago, I developed debilitating shoulder pain and was told by an orthopedist that this would require major surgery to obtain any relief, and the sooner the better. I heard about a physiatrist in my area who specializes in prolotherapy. Two injections to my shoulder and the pain was 100% resolved. 
 
We could only wish to have a practice like that! The doctor had one employee, low overhead, and didn't accept any insurance, i.e. no insurance paperwork. As I recall, it was about $375 per injection. When I went into the clinic, there was always someone at the front desk checking out with their credit card and as I was giving my credit card after the injections, there was another patient being brought back for their injection. I have referred many patients to the physiatrist for various problems, who thanked me afterwards, as he was able to help them too.
